diff options
-rw-r--r-- | security/nss/Makefile | 7 | ||||
-rw-r--r-- | security/nss/distinfo | 6 | ||||
-rw-r--r-- | security/nss/files/patch-sysdb | 54 | ||||
-rw-r--r-- | security/nss/pkg-plist | 22 |
4 files changed, 54 insertions, 35 deletions
diff --git a/security/nss/Makefile b/security/nss/Makefile index c11bbb4e1..4aa169edd 100644 --- a/security/nss/Makefile +++ b/security/nss/Makefile @@ -3,16 +3,15 @@ # Whom: Maxim Sobolev <sobomax@FreeBSD.org> # # $FreeBSD$ -# $MCom: ports/security/nss/Makefile,v 1.9 2007/07/10 14:55:03 ahze Exp $ +# $MCom: ports/security/nss/Makefile,v 1.10 2007/08/15 18:29:15 mezz Exp $ PORTNAME= nss -DISTVERSION= ${_MAJOR}.${_MINOR}.${_PATCH}-1 +DISTVERSION= ${_MAJOR}.${_MINOR}.${_PATCH}-2 CATEGORIES= security MASTER_SITES= LOCAL MASTER_SITE_SUBDIR= ahze #MASTER_SITES= ${MASTER_SITE_MOZILLA} #MASTER_SITE_SUBDIR= security/nss/releases/NSS_${PORTVERSION:S/./_/g}_RTM/src -DISTNAME= ${PORTNAME}-3.11.5-1 MAINTAINER= gnome@FreeBSD.org COMMENT= Libraries to support development of security-enabled applications @@ -20,6 +19,8 @@ COMMENT= Libraries to support development of security-enabled applications BUILD_DEPENDS= zip:${PORTSDIR}/archivers/zip LIB_DEPENDS= nspr4.1:${PORTSDIR}/devel/nspr +USE_BZIP2=yes + _MAJOR= 3 _MINOR= 11 _PATCH= 7 diff --git a/security/nss/distinfo b/security/nss/distinfo index e0326a2d5..353b58a36 100644 --- a/security/nss/distinfo +++ b/security/nss/distinfo @@ -1,3 +1,3 @@ -MD5 (nss-3.11.5-1.tar.gz) = 4f2e51ce3adaf6d4ba605b0d677ca38b -SHA256 (nss-3.11.5-1.tar.gz) = e0c1b083c7cc303d47f8aaeace3363e03daf3779c5fd97b580a963e1a7d8f7a8 -SIZE (nss-3.11.5-1.tar.gz) = 3663275 +MD5 (nss-3.11.7-2.tar.bz2) = 777e9249d32a1cac9ba79379eb180899 +SHA256 (nss-3.11.7-2.tar.bz2) = 97586947ccf84b091358618af59b937c9100bfd6e5ca911fa16b2d7c5e6315f2 +SIZE (nss-3.11.7-2.tar.bz2) = 3791065 diff --git a/security/nss/files/patch-sysdb b/security/nss/files/patch-sysdb index 58c0be72e..45f4a02ca 100644 --- a/security/nss/files/patch-sysdb +++ b/security/nss/files/patch-sysdb @@ -1,10 +1,5 @@ -This patches NSS' code to use the Operating System's standard <db.h> header -and the db-implementation from -lc. Seems to work on FreeBSD. - - -mi - ---- lib/softoken/cdbhdl.h Sun Apr 25 11:03:16 2004 -+++ lib/softoken/cdbhdl.h Fri Jul 22 00:25:16 2005 +--- lib/softoken/legacydb/cdbhdl.h Sun Apr 25 11:03:16 2004 ++++ lib/softoken/legacydb/cdbhdl.h Fri Jul 22 00:25:16 2005 @@ -43,6 +43,6 @@ #define _CDBHDL_H_ @@ -13,27 +8,18 @@ and the db-implementation from -lc. Seems to work on FreeBSD. +#include <nspr.h> +#include <db.h> #include "pcertt.h" - ---- lib/softoken/dbinit.c Tue Mar 29 13:21:18 2005 -+++ lib/softoken/dbinit.c Fri Jul 22 00:33:35 2005 -@@ -40,4 +40,5 @@ - - #include <ctype.h> -+#include <fcntl.h> - #include "seccomon.h" - #include "prinit.h" ---- lib/softoken/dbmshim.c Tue Mar 29 13:21:18 2005 -+++ lib/softoken/dbmshim.c Fri Jul 22 00:35:33 2005 + --- lib/softoken/legacydb/dbmshim.c Tue Mar 29 13:21:18 2005 ++++ lib/softoken/legacydb/dbmshim.c Fri Jul 22 00:35:33 2005 @@ -40,5 +40,6 @@ - * $Id: patch-sysdb,v 1.3 2007-07-05 16:50:42 ahze Exp $ + * $Id: patch-sysdb,v 1.4 2007-09-05 12:40:41 ahze Exp $ */ -#include "mcom_db.h" +#include <db.h> +#include <fcntl.h> #include "secitem.h" #include "secder.h" ---- lib/softoken/keydb.c Fri Jun 4 20:50:32 2004 -+++ lib/softoken/keydb.c Fri Jul 22 00:37:01 2005 +--- lib/softoken/legacydb/keydb.c Fri Jun 4 20:50:32 2004 ++++ lib/softoken/legacydb/keydb.c Fri Jul 22 00:37:01 2005 @@ -46,5 +46,6 @@ #include "secitem.h" #include "pcert.h" @@ -42,8 +28,8 @@ and the db-implementation from -lc. Seems to work on FreeBSD. +#include <fcntl.h> #include "lowpbe.h" #include "secerr.h" ---- lib/softoken/pcertdb.c Tue Mar 29 13:21:18 2005 -+++ lib/softoken/pcertdb.c Fri Jul 22 00:40:00 2005 +--- lib/softoken/legacydb/pcertdb.c Tue Mar 29 13:21:18 2005 ++++ lib/softoken/legacydb/pcertdb.c Fri Jul 22 00:40:00 2005 @@ -44,5 +44,6 @@ #include "lowkeyti.h" #include "pcert.h" @@ -52,8 +38,8 @@ and the db-implementation from -lc. Seems to work on FreeBSD. +#include <fcntl.h> #include "pcert.h" #include "secitem.h" ---- lib/softoken/pk11db.c Fri Apr 1 19:46:13 2005 -+++ lib/softoken/pk11db.c Fri Jul 22 00:42:01 2005 +--- lib/softoken/legacydb/pk11db.c Fri Apr 1 19:46:13 2005 ++++ lib/softoken/legacydb/pk11db.c Fri Jul 22 00:42:01 2005 @@ -42,5 +42,6 @@ #include "pk11pars.h" #include "pkcs11i.h" @@ -62,8 +48,8 @@ and the db-implementation from -lc. Seems to work on FreeBSD. +#include <fcntl.h> #include "cdbhdl.h" #include "secerr.h" ---- lib/softoken/keydbi.h Tue Apr 27 19:04:38 2004 -+++ lib/softoken/keydbi.h Fri Jul 22 00:43:24 2005 +--- lib/softoken/legacydb/keydbi.h Tue Apr 27 19:04:38 2004 ++++ lib/softoken/legacydb/keydbi.h Fri Jul 22 00:43:24 2005 @@ -42,7 +42,7 @@ #define _KEYDBI_H_ @@ -74,8 +60,8 @@ and the db-implementation from -lc. Seems to work on FreeBSD. +#include <db.h> /* ---- lib/softoken/config.mk Mon May 24 20:13:11 2004 -+++ lib/softoken/config.mk Fri Jul 22 00:55:20 2005 +--- lib/softoken/legacydb/config.mk Mon May 24 20:13:11 2004 ++++ lib/softoken/legacydb/config.mk Fri Jul 22 00:55:20 2005 @@ -47,5 +47,4 @@ $(CRYPTOLIB) \ $(DIST)/lib/$(LIB_PREFIX)secutil.$(LIB_SUFFIX) \ @@ -177,3 +163,13 @@ and the db-implementation from -lc. Seems to work on FreeBSD. +#include <db.h> #include "secoidt.h" #include "secdert.h" +--- lib/softoken/legacydb/lginit.c.orig 2007-09-05 06:52:46.000000000 -0400 ++++ lib/softoken/legacydb/lginit.c 2007-09-05 06:53:06.000000000 -0400 +@@ -38,6 +38,7 @@ + * ***** END LICENSE BLOCK ***** */ + /* $Id: patch-sysdb,v 1.4 2007-09-05 12:40:41 ahze Exp $ */ + ++#include <fcntl.h> + #include "lowkeyi.h" + #include "pcert.h" + #include "keydbi.h" diff --git a/security/nss/pkg-plist b/security/nss/pkg-plist index cc12145c7..080d0d859 100644 --- a/security/nss/pkg-plist +++ b/security/nss/pkg-plist @@ -87,8 +87,25 @@ include/nss/nss/pkcs11u.h include/nss/nss/pkcs12.h include/nss/nss/pkcs12t.h include/nss/nss/pkcs7t.h +include/nss/nss/pkix.h +include/nss/nss/pkix_certsel.h +include/nss/nss/pkix_certselector.h +include/nss/nss/pkix_certstore.h +include/nss/nss/pkix_checker.h +include/nss/nss/pkix_comcertselparams.h +include/nss/nss/pkix_crlsel.h +include/nss/nss/pkix_errorstrings.h +include/nss/nss/pkix_params.h +include/nss/nss/pkix_pl_pki.h +include/nss/nss/pkix_pl_system.h +include/nss/nss/pkix_results.h +include/nss/nss/pkix_revchecker.h +include/nss/nss/pkix_sample_modules.h +include/nss/nss/pkix_util.h +include/nss/nss/pkixt.h include/nss/nss/portreg.h include/nss/nss/preenc.h +include/nss/nss/sdb.h include/nss/nss/secasn1.h include/nss/nss/secasn1t.h include/nss/nss/seccomon.h @@ -107,6 +124,7 @@ include/nss/nss/secoidt.h include/nss/nss/secpkcs5.h include/nss/nss/secpkcs7.h include/nss/nss/secport.h +include/nss/nss/sftkdbt.h include/nss/nss/shsign.h include/nss/nss/smime.h include/nss/nss/ssl.h @@ -121,10 +139,14 @@ lib/nss/libnss3.so lib/nss/libnss3.so.1 lib/nss/libnssckbi.so lib/nss/libnssckbi.so.1 +lib/nss/libnssdbm3.so +lib/nss/libnssdbm3.so.1 lib/nss/libsmime3.so lib/nss/libsmime3.so.1 lib/nss/libsoftokn3.so lib/nss/libsoftokn3.so.1 +lib/nss/libsqlite3.so +lib/nss/libsqlite3.so.1 lib/nss/libssl3.so lib/nss/libssl3.so.1 libdata/pkgconfig/nss.pc |